SPOKANE, Wash. — Spokane firefighters had to knock down a house fire on the South Hill Monday morning.
The fire broke out on the back porch of a home near E. 36th Avenue and S. Fiske Street around 7 a.m.
Firefighters said the fire spread to the side of the home causing significant damage.
No one was home at the time and no injuries were reported.
